Obituary

GASTONIA - Mr. Arnold Douglas Robinson Sr., 71, of Gastonia, died Friday, June 6, 2014, at Robin Johnson Hospice House.

He was born Aug. 14, 1942, in McCullough, Ala., the only child of William Lee and Rita Curtis Robinson.

Arnold earned his A.S. degree in Electronics and B.S. degree in Business Administration from Belmont Abbey College. He had worked for 20 years with FMC Lithium and was currently working part time at Piedmont Community Charter School where he loved his co-workers and the students.

He was a 22-year, active member of First ARP Church in Gastonia, where he loved singing in the choir. With Arnold, it was all about Faith and Family; he was known to say, "It's not about me, it's about Him." He was a loving husband, father and grandfather.

Survivors of Mr. Robinson include his devoted wife of 52 years, Ida Hall Robinson, of Gastonia; daughter, Leigh Robinson Kellogg and husband David Royal Kellogg, of Myrtle Beach, S.C.; son, Arnold Douglas Robinson Jr. and wife Mary Susan Lucas, of Gastonia; grandsons, Thomas Royal Kellogg and Benjamin Douglas Kellogg, of Myrtle Beach, and Andrew Phillip Robinson, of Gastonia; brother-in-law, James Franklin Hall and wife Mary Jo Hall, of Clover, S.C.; and nieces and nephews.

A service to celebrate his life will be held 3 p.m. Monday, June 9, 2014, at First ARP Church in Gastonia, with the Rev. Matt Kuiken officiating. The family will receive friends following the service in the fellowship hall.

Interment will be held privately for the family at Gaston Memorial Park.
